A fire in Hamlin Township Friday morning required additional support from various local departments.
Hamlin Township Volunteer Fire Department, Smethport Fire Department and Mount Jewett Volunteer Fire Department were dispatched at 7:30 a.m. Friday for a working structure fire at 13244 Route 6. Reports indicate the department responded with an engine, a tanker and 12 firefighters. A second alarm was called, due to limited staff during daytime hours.
Star Hose Company #1, Kane Fire Department, Hilltop Volunteer Fire Department, Norwich Township Volunteer Fire Department, and Mount Jewett Volunteer Fire Department also assisted at the scene.
Eldred Township Volunteer Fire Department was on standby for Smethport Fire Department and Roulette was on standby for Star Hose Company.
Crews were on scene for more than an hour and a half. Reports indicate there were no injuries, but the house may have been a total loss. No further details were immediately available.
